Output 5b43bf068915c4d54d92d03e5cd4dd051b0e948156aac06b23d9083e57308fcd:2

value
14590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6857c8ae059fbd905e373ff41b4d6af0a0084498 OP_EQUAL
address
3BCjMpuaSKP9z9RWms7HmYjWk91N2qgj8w
transaction
5b43bf068915c4d54d92d03e5cd4dd051b0e948156aac06b23d9083e57308fcd
spent
true